    Sorry, bale is probably not the right term. I just call it that cause it looks like a small hay bale. It says Premium quality horse bedding on the side and comes in a bale shaped bag that measures about 30" X 18" X 11" (I just took a tape measure to it) and says 'All Natural aspen fibers', 'Multi screened to minumize dust', 'highly absorbent', and the weight is listed as 'more then 43 lbs' I suppose the weight is variable depending on how much moisture is contained in the wood fibers. In any case, it's a heck of a lot cheaper buying it from a farm supply store then from a pet shop or from the pet section of a department store.
